Das Ziel des Softwareprojektes war es, eine digitale Spielversion des Brettspiels "Dominion" mittels agiler Methoden zu entwickeln. Die Besonderheit in dieser Iteration des Softwareprojektes war, dass wir ein Grundgerüst gegeben hatten und auf Basis eben dieses das Spiel entwickeln mussten.
Das Projekt kann mit Maven gebaut werden.
Dazu auf der Hauptebene zunächst
mvn clean install
aufrufen.
Um den Client zu bauen:
cd client
mvn clean package
der Client ist dann unter traget zu finden und kann dann z.B. wie folgt aufgerufen werden:
cd target
java -jar client-1.0-SNAPSHOT-jar-with-dependencies.jar
Analoges gilt für den Server.